抓取ajax动态网页java( Ajax函数参数()执行流程()(图) )
优采云 发布时间: 2021-12-31 10:22抓取ajax动态网页java(
Ajax函数参数()执行流程()(图)
)
AJAX 是一种用于创建快速动态网页的技术。
通过在后台与服务器交换少量数据,AJAX 可以使网页异步更新。这意味着可以在不重新加载整个页面的情况下更新页面的某些部分
它是默认异步执行机制的函数。AJAX分为同步(async=false)和异步(async=true)
同步请求(false)和异步请求(默认:true)
同步:提交请求->等待服务器处理->处理后返回(客户端浏览器在此期间不能做任何事情)
异步:请求由事件触发->服务端处理(此时浏览器还可以做其他事情)->处理完成
实施过程
Ajax函数参数的含义:
参数功能说明
网址
识别请求的地址(url地址)
类型
请求类型(GET 和 POST 请求的类型)。例如输入:“POST”
数据
提交的数据。例如:数据:"username="123"&pwd="123"
数据类型
提交的数据类型。(一类是json)
成功
当服务端正常响应时,会自动调用success参数方法,将服务端返回的数据以参数的形式传递给该方法的参数
错误
当服务端没有正常响应时,自动调用error参数的方法,将服务端返回的数据以参数的形式传递给该方法的参数
$ajax({
url: "code14/1.get.php",
data: {
username: "123",
pwd: "123"
},
success: function(result){
alert("GET请求到的数据:" + result);
},
error: function(msg){
alert("GET请求数据错误:" + msg);
}
})